Drug treatment services for the hearing impaired are accessible in both an outpatient and inpatient basis. Individuals with a hearing impairment can be at a higher risk of addiction problems as a result of their handicap. Having a significant disability can be a source of discouragement, depression, unhappiness and apathy for both adolescents and adults who may turn to alcohol or drugs to cope with these feelings and emotions. Hearing impaired rehab services are accessible in Muskogee to stop the cycle of addiction for these clients, with ASL and other assistance which includes treatment information and education in writing so that clients aren't hindered from getting better as a result of their handicap.
Drug and alcohol rehab programs that have full time staff to provide assistance for the hearing impaired are the most ideal facilities to to look into. Some facilities only employ part-time staff to assist and interpret this demographic, and this means hearing impaired clients may not make as much progress as everyone else and will miss out on important activities they should be participating in every day. There may be video presentations offered which utilize sign language as well, which is also quite helpful.
There are agencies and organizations that can supply hearing impaired people struggling with addiction with resources and information to discover and locate the recovery services they need. One is the Deaf Off Drugs and Alcohol (DODA).
